This text is an authoritative and comprehensive resource for US courses in International Law. It is written in a clear and readable style, making it accessible to students of all levels. The book emphasizes the structure and process of the international legal system, which is particularly important for US students.

Throughout the text, there are unique chapters that focus on the international legal system, providing a comprehensive understanding of this complex subject. Key cases and treaties are covered in well-structured feature boxes that outline the Facts, Issues, Decisions, and Reasoning for each case. The book is fully up-to-date and streamlined, reflecting recent developments in international law, such as new material on "shark poaching," Space X, cyber-attacks, Belarus, and refugee crises from Ethiopia to Syria.

In addition to its comprehensive coverage of international law, the book also includes a popular chapter on International Economic Law, which has been updated and expanded for this edition. An online resource for students and professors has been renewed, responding to reviewers' feedback and providing additional materials to support learning.
